The following equations represent walkathon pledge plans (for money earned after miles walked). Explain each pledge plan in terms of rate and starting point: y = 4x; y = 2x + 6; y = 10
What is y = 4x --> You get $4 for every mile walked; y = 2x + 6 --> You get $6 for participating and $2 for each mile walked; y = 10 --> You get $10 no matter how many miles you walk

Molly is planning a skating party and she has to choose between two different companies. Option 1 charges a flat fee of $10 and $3 for every pair of skates rented. Option 2 charges $5 for every pair of skates rented. Write an equation that represents the cost plan for each option. Make sure to define your variables.
What is y = cost; x = # skates rented Option 1: y = 3x + 10 Option 2: y = 5x
